How Chapter 13 Bankruptcy Can Help You Rebuild Financial Stability

Chapter 13 bankruptcy allows individuals with a steady income to create a manageable repayment plan for their debts. Unlike Chapter 7 bankruptcy, which involves liquidating assets, Chapter 13 allows you to keep your property while restructuring your debts into a more affordable payment plan over three to five years.

For many people, filing for Chapter 13 bankruptcy provides valuable benefits. It can allow individuals to avoid foreclosure by helping them catch up on payments with a structured repayment plan. This makes it possible to address past-due amounts over time without the immediate threat of losing your property. Debt consolidation can also help ease the financial strain by allowing you to make one monthly payment to a trustee who distributes funds to your creditors, rather than worrying about paying multiple different creditors each month. This streamlined approach can simplify your financial obligations and provide peace of mind.

One of the most important and valuable aspects of Chapter 13 bankruptcy is, unlike Chapter 7, it allows you to keep your property. As long as you continue making payments under your repayment plan, you can protect valuable assets from liquidation. Creating a structured repayment plan can help you achieve a fresh financial start, and successfully completing the plan often results in the discharge of eligible remaining debts, allowing you to move forward with a clean slate.

What Our Chapter 13 Services Cover

If you’re facing foreclosure, wage garnishment, or falling behind on loan payments, Chapter 13 may give you the time and structure you need to get back on track. At Gudeman & Associates, P.C., we help you understand how Chapter 13 works, how it affects your financial future, and what to expect throughout the process. Here are some key issues our Hazel Park Chapter 13 bankruptcy lawyer can help you address:

  • Stopping Foreclosure Proceedings. Filing for Chapter 13 triggers an automatic stay, which temporarily stops foreclosure. This gives you the chance to include past-due mortgage payments in your repayment plan. If you want to keep your home, this is often one of the most important benefits of Chapter 13.
  • Creating A Court-Approved Payment Plan. We work with you to develop a realistic repayment plan that fits within your budget and complies with Michigan bankruptcy court guidelines. This plan can help you catch up on missed payments while continuing to pay your regular monthly obligations.
  • Consolidating Unsecured Debts. Chapter 13 allows you to include credit card balances, medical bills, and personal loans in your repayment plan. In many cases, you’ll only repay a portion of what’s owed, with the remaining balance discharged at the end of your plan.
  • Protecting Your Car From Repossession. If you’re behind on car payments, Chapter 13 can help you avoid repossession and give you time to catch up. Depending on the value of the car and the loan balance, you may even be able to reduce the amount owed through a process called “cramdown.”
  • Addressing Tax Debt. Certain tax debts can be included in your repayment plan. While not all taxes can be discharged, we can help you figure out which ones qualify and how best to handle them.
  • Improving Long-Term Credit Health. Filing Chapter 13 will impact your credit score, but it also puts you on the path to rebuilding it. As you complete your plan and reduce debt, many clients find they’re able to rebuild credit faster than they expected. The structure of the repayment plan can even be a positive signal to future lenders.
  • Providing Representation At Hearings And Meetings. We prepare you for the required court appearances, including the 341 meeting of creditors, and represent you at any confirmation hearings. You won’t have to handle the process on your own.
  • Updating Or Modifying Your Plan If Needed. Life can change during a multi-year repayment period. If you experience a job change, illness, or other issue, our Hazel Park Chapter 13 bankruptcy lawyer can help you request plan modifications to stay in compliance and avoid case dismissal.
  • Communicating With Creditors On Your Behalf. Once your case is filed, creditors must go through your attorney or the trustee. We handle communications with creditors so you don’t have to deal with collection calls, letters, or pressure while you focus on your financial recovery.

Chapter 13 bankruptcy offers a way for individuals with steady income to reorganize debt and protect important assets. Instead of liquidating property to pay creditors, you create a repayment plan that typically lasts three to five years. This process allows you to catch up on missed mortgage payments, keep your home, and deal with unsecured debt in a structured and manageable way.
